Jevtic: 704 persons returned (TV Most)

By   /  28/12/2015  /  No Comments

    Print       Email

Minister for Communities and Returns in the Kosovo government Dalibor Jevtic said that in Kosovo in 2015 returned 704 displaced persons, out of which 340 persons of Serbian nationality. He said that in 2016 the Ministry of Communities and Returns will have a budget of EUR 6.4 million and that about 20,000 displaced persons have expressed a desire to return to Kosovo. In an interview with TV “Herc” from Strpce, Jevtic said that in the course of this year were registered 79 incidents including ten attacks on facilities of the Serbian Orthodox Church.  “17 attacks occurred in the municipality Klina, which is municipality with the largest number of such incidents. It seems that there are people who wish to cause uncertainty, fear and anxiety among returnees,” said Jevtic.

He spoke about political issues, saying that the Serbs in Kosovo institutions will not support formation of the army of Kosovo. “We discussed this topic several times and pointed out – we will not support such an initiative. We believe that some other issues are more important than the issues of forming the army of Kosovo; I think that Kosovo society should deal with the economy and other issues that are worrying the citizens of Kosovo,” said Jevtic.
